-- ### Comprehending Gold IRAs

A Gold IRA is a kind of self-directed IRA that allows you buy physical gold, silver, platinum, and palladium. While regular Individual retirement accounts and 401(k)s hold paper properties like stocks and bonds, a Gold individual retirement account is backed by concrete assets that can give a hedge versus inflation and economic unpredictability. Gold IRAs are regulated by the IRS and need a qualified custodian to look after account monitoring and safe storage of the physical metals.

### Drawbacks and Factors To Consider of a Gold individual retirement account

Gold Individual retirement accounts also come with certain downsides, consisting of:

1. ** Higher Expenses **
Establishing and maintaining a Gold IRA can involve a lot more charges than standard Individual retirement accounts. You may come across account setup charges, custodian fees, and storage space expenses for holding physical metals in a secure, IRS-approved vault. In time, these expenses can influence your overall returns.

2. ** Liquidity Restraints **
Unlike stocks, which can be bought and sold with ease, physical gold is much less fluid. Selling your Gold individual retirement account assets can take even more time and might include fees, making them less appropriate if you expect requiring quick access to funds.

3. ** IRS Limitations **
The IRS mandates that Gold IRAs be held by authorized custodians and kept in assigned facilities. Non-compliance can result in fines, so comprehending and adhering to the internal revenue service policies is vital.

4. ** Price Volatility **
Although gold is thought about a stable possession over the long term, its cost can still rise and fall based upon market problems, geopolitical occasions, and supply-demand characteristics. Capitalists need to be prepared for occasional cost swings.

### Establishing a Gold individual retirement account

If you’& rsquo; re thinking about a Gold individual retirement account, right here are the basic steps to get started:

1. ** Choose a Reliable Custodian **
Gold IRAs require a custodian to take care of the account and guarantee conformity with IRS regulations. Search for custodians that concentrate on rare-earth elements IRAs, supply affordable charges, and have a strong track record of safe and secure account monitoring.

2. ** Fund the Account **
You can fund a Gold IRA by rolling over funds from an existing pension (e.g., an IRA, 401(k), or 403(b)) or by making brand-new contributions. To stay clear of taxes and charges, complete the rollover within the IRS’& rsquo; s 60-day home window.

3. ** Select Approved Valuable Metals **
The IRS limits Gold individual retirement account financial investments to certain types of steels with minimal pureness criteria: gold (99.5%), silver (99.9%), platinum and palladium (99.95%). Popular alternatives consist of American Gold Eagles, Canadian Maple Leafs, and certain gold and silver bars.

4. ** Arrange for Secure Storage Space **
The internal revenue service requires that physical gold and various other steels be saved in approved, insured depositories. Your custodian can aid you establish storage in a compliant center, guaranteeing that your assets remain safe and meet IRS laws.

### Sorts Of Precious Metals Allowed in a Gold IRA

Gold IRAs can consist of greater than simply gold. Here’& rsquo; s a failure of qualified metals:

- ** Gold **: Coins like American Eagles, Canadian Maple Leafs, and specific gold bars, every one of which need to fulfill the 99.5% purity need.
- ** Silver **: Popular choices include American Silver Eagles and silver bars, which have to be 99.9% pure.
- ** Platinum and Palladium **: Both steels should be 99.95% pure, and include pick coins and bars that abide by IRS standards.

### Regularly Asked Questions Concerning Gold Individual Retirement Accounts

1. ** Are Gold IRAs an excellent investment for retired life? **
Gold IRAs can be a useful part of a retirement method, especially for those looking to expand and protect versus inflation. Nonetheless, they may not be suitable for everybody, as they include higher costs and liquidity restrictions.

2. ** Can I keep Gold individual retirement account metals at home? **
No. The IRS requireds that all rare-earth elements in a Gold IRA be saved in an accepted, protected vault. Home storage space invalidates the account from individual retirement account status and might lead to fines.

3. ** How much should I buy a Gold IRA? **
Financial experts typically advise alloting 5-10% of your profile to precious metals, stabilizing protection without over-concentration.

4. ** What is the distinction between a Gold individual retirement account and a regular IRA? **
While normal Individual retirement accounts mostly hold paper assets like supplies, bonds, and mutual funds, a Gold individual retirement account allows you to invest in physical rare-earth elements, offering diversity and a hedge against rising cost of living.
